CONCERNING CONTINUATION OF THE OFFICE OF CONSUMER
COUNSEL IN THE DEPARTMENT OF REGULATORY AGENCIES.
Be it enacted by the General Assembly of the State
of Colorado:
SECTION 1. 406.5108
(1), Colorado Revised Statutes, is amended to read:
406.5108. Office of consumer
counsel subject to termination. (1) (a) Unless
continued by the general assembly, the
office of consumer counsel and the
utility consumers' board shall terminate on July 1, 1998.
(b) UNLESS CONTINUED BY THE GENERAL ASSEMBLY,
THE OFFICE OF CONSUMER COUNSEL SHALL TERMINATE ON JULY 1, 2008.
SECTION 2. 2434104
(27.5) (f), Colorado Revised Statutes, is amended to read:
2434104. General assembly
review of regulatory agencies and functions for termination, continuation,
or reestablishment. (27.5) (f) The
following division and
board in the department of regulatory agencies shall terminate
July 1, 1998: The utility consumers' board, and
the office of consumer counsel, created
in article 6.5 of title 40, C.R.S.
SECTION 3. 2434104,
Colorado Revised Statutes, is amended BY THE ADDITION OF A NEW
SUBSECTION to read:
2434104. General assembly
review of regulatory agencies and functions for termination, continuation,
or reestablishment. (39) THE
FOLLOWING AGENCIES, FUNCTIONS, OR BOTH, SHALL TERMINATE ON JULY
1, 2008: THE OFFICE OF CONSUMER COUNSEL, CREATED IN ARTICLE 6.5
OF TITLE 40, C.R.S.
SECTION 4. Effective date.
This act shall take effect July 1, 1998.
SECTION 5. Safety
clause. The general assembly hereby finds, determines, and
declares that this act is necessary for the immediate preservation
of the public peace, health, and safety.
